Investigation Summary

Investigation Nr: 200810455
Event: 10/07/1998
Employee dies of burns sustained in tanker truck explosion

Employee #1 and a coworker, of Big Tex Crude Oil, were in the vicinity of a tanker truck when it exploded. Employee #1 was engulfed in flames and died the following day. The coworker was hospitalized for burns sustained in trying to help Employee #1. The company's tractor trailers were used on an as-needed basis. The MSDS lists the flash point for the condensate as >40 degrees C, and the flammability limits were 3.0 (lower) and 12.5 (upper). The electrical fluorescent lights installed in the ceiling of the wash bay were not considered intrinsically safe for a Class 1, Division 2 area. A gas-powered hot water vessel on the south side of the bay was used to heat up the wash water.
